Target, target, target. It's great to be listed on search engines as
long as people are looking specifically for what you're selling. But
they may not even know they need/want your product -- you might have to
tell them!
Therefore, it is essential that you target the exact people that will
buy your products. You do this by advertising in the publications they
read, writing articles for sites they visit, and doing a lot of
networking in discussion groups. (You don't join them to advertise; you
join them to build relationships with people who might know someone who
knows someone -- just like you would do offline. And also to learn, just
like you're doing here.)
I've read that emailing people is as effective as direct mail is.
Problem is, you can't spam. If you choose to do this, and don't have
your own customer/prospect list of people interested (i.e. your
newsletter subscribers), proceed CAREFULLY or you will upset people.
Make sure the lists you rent or buy are double opt-in and from a
reputable broker.
